It's just a thing that UM fans/alums etc call Michigan grads. Stems from an incident where basketball coach Bill Frieder was leaving to take the same gig at Arizona State but wanted to coach Michigan in the NCAA tournament and Athletic Director and former legendary football coach, the late great Bo Schembechler said something to the effect of: "I don't want an Arizona State man coaching Michigan, I want a Michigan man to coach Michigan." He then promptly fired Frieder and after naming Steve Fischer interim coach, Michigan won the 1989 NCAA Championship. Ever since, if you're associated with the University of Michigan, you're a "Michigan man." Has nothing to do with the geography of one's birth.
